Trends on Tuesday: Fall Wedding Trends

by Stacy Kravitz

fall_bitterswt_infinity_xl.jpgIf you are planning a fall wedding and want to incorporate some of the harvest season colors, you will find yourself looking to nature for some natural hues.

Leaves and acorns are popular seasonal icons and many invitations are available with these decals and icons. Look at a leaf that has just fallen from a tree, you’ll see copper, ivory, yellows, golden browns and even some burgundy reds.

espresso-bm-dress-aa.jpgBridesmaid gowns are available in more colors than ever before. One of my favorites, and I never thought I would like this color, but I do, is espresso, or, brown. Consider this gown from Alred Angelo, the color is seasonal and rich and the golden sash adds just a touch of femininty. Alfred Angelo is a great designer. Their dresses are suitable for many body types and they are affordable.

Deep red, which is one of my favorite leaf colors adds a touch of romanticism. Consider adding deep red roses to a bouquet or centerpiece or tie red ribbons on the the backs of the chairs. Depending on your wedding date and locale and, well, how much you like Halloween and the harvest season, pumpkins and mums make great decorations and are rather inexpensive to buy. Stepping up a little big, the picture below illustrates chairs draped in golden covers paired with tables in deep red cloths.

You can make an elegant centerpiece by mixing fresh fruit with flowers. Consider a bowl of green and red applies surrounded by small bud vases with one rose or one hydrangea blossom. Pomogranates, peppers and dried corn also make excellent accent pieces.

Blue works with all seasons, but it has a special use in fall. When the sky is a clear, crisp dark blue and the air doesn’t get any fresher; what a magical feeling to replicate in your wedding. Deep shades of blue, navy, cobaly and sapphire are great for this coming season. Accent with lavendar and periwinkle shades and touches of sparkly silver.

One final touch, surround your tables and wedding location with candle light. It provides a warm glow.
